Javascript createElement并在';行不通

Javascript createElement并在';行不通,javascript,html,css,Javascript,Html,Css,当我添加填充-:20px时,它不起作用。 我无法在谷歌上形成问题和搜索。没有与我的问题匹配的结果。至少有人能提供一个链接来解释我面临的问题吗 我还想将文本居中 var btn=document.getElementById(“添加任务”); btn.onclick=添加文本 函数添加文本(列表、项目文本){ var输入=document.getElementById(“taks输入”).value; var itemTexts=输入; var taskList=document.createE

当我添加
填充-:20px
时,它不起作用。 我无法在谷歌上形成问题和搜索。没有与我的问题匹配的结果。至少有人能提供一个链接来解释我面临的问题吗

我还想将文本居中

var btn=document.getElementById(“添加任务”);
btn.onclick=添加文本
函数添加文本(列表、项目文本){
var输入=document.getElementById(“taks输入”).value;
var itemTexts=输入;
var taskList=document.createElement(“span”);
taskList.className=“中心”;
taskList.innerHTML=项目文本;
var list=document.getElementById(“任务内容”);
list.appendChild(任务列表);
}
.chack{
背景色:#4c4b62;
身高:100%;
宽度:40px;
}
.任务文本{
背景色:#55566e;
身高:100%;
宽度:250px;
}
.颜色{
宽度:5px;
身高:100%;
背景色:#fdcd63;
}
.任务{
高度:100px;
}
.chack、.color、.task文本{
浮动:左;
}
。添加新任务{
边缘底部:50px;
高度:50px;
宽度:300px;
背景色:rgb(85,86,110);
填充顶部:30px;
左侧填充:15px;
}
.中心{
填充顶部:30px;
}

添加新任务

按照epascarello所说的,我更改了
var taskList=document.createElement(“span”)
into
var taskList=document.createElement(“div”)

我添加了
文本对齐:居中
。任务文本
按要求居中显示文本

我更改了
.center
,添加了
边距:30px自动0

我把
#taks input
改为
#task input
,因为这让我很烦恼P

顺便说一句,
.task
仅为100px高。您是否计划完成两项以上的任务

var btn=document.getElementById(“添加任务”);
btn.onclick=添加文本
函数添加文本(列表、项目文本){
var input=document.getElementById(“任务输入”).value;
var itemTexts=输入;
var taskList=document.createElement(“div”);
taskList.className=“中心”;
taskList.innerHTML=项目文本;
var list=document.getElementById(“任务内容”);
list.appendChild(任务列表);
}
.chack{
背景色:#4c4b62;
身高:100%;
宽度:40px;
}
.任务文本{
背景色:#55566e;
身高:100%;
宽度:250px;
文本对齐:居中;
}
.颜色{
宽度:5px;
身高:100%;
背景色:#fdcd63;
}
.任务{
高度:100px;
}
.chack、.color、.task文本{
浮动:左;
}
。添加新任务{
边缘底部:50px;
高度:50px;
宽度:300px;
背景色:rgb(85,86,110);
填充顶部:30px;
左侧填充:15px;
}
.中心{
利润率:30px自动0;
}

添加新任务

内联元素不可用;我没有填充物。。。